Advise

/ədˈvaɪz/ · verb

Meaning

(transitive) To give advice to; to offer an opinion to, as worthy or expedient to be followed..

Definitions by Sense

  1. (transitive) To give advice to; to offer an opinion to, as worthy or expedient to be followed.
  2. (transitive) To recommend; to offer as advice.
  3. (transitive) To formally give information or notice to; to inform or counsel. [with of ‘what is communicated’]
  4. (intransitive) To consider, to deliberate. [with of]
  5. (obsolete, transitive) To look at, watch; to see.
  6. (obsolete, intransitive) To consult (with). [with with]
  7. (Scots law) To deliver judgment after a case has been reserved for further consideration.
  8. (transitive, formal) To provide information to a sovereign or head of state which they have previously asked for.

Example Sentences

The dentist advised me to brush three times a day.
The lawyer advised me to drop the case, since there was no chance of winning.
Of those current smokers who had seen a physician within the last year, 35.7% of the males and 27.6% of the females reported never having been advised to stop smoking by their physician.
The dentist advised brushing three times a day.
We were advised of the risk.
Israel advised us that they believe this action was necessary for its self-defense.
[…] Samson is reported to the King accordingly. His Majesty, advising of it for a moment, orders that Samson be brought in with the other Twelve.
when that villain he auiz'd, which late / Affrighted had the fairest Florimell, / Full of fiers fury, and indignant hate, / To him he turned […]
